3.2.5.6 Removing and Disassembling the Right Frame
1.
Remove the printer mechanism from the lower case, as described in Section 3.2.4.
2.
Remove the platen from the printer mechanism, as described in Section 3.2.5.5.
3.
Remove the carriage motor from the base frame, as described in Section 3.2.5.1.
4.
Remove the 4 CBS(C) (M3 X 10) screws that secure the right frame to the base frame. Remove the
right frame from the base frame.
5.
Remove the following items from the right frame in this order: paper advance motor, tractor clutch cam,
cog (8.5 mm, 30 mm), cog (40 mm), plain washer, spring (20 gm), and cog (16 mm).
3.2.5.7 Removing and Disassembling the Left Frame
Remove the printer mechanism from the lower case, as described in Section 3.2.4.
1.
2.
Remove the platen from the printer mechanism, as described in Section 3.2.5.5.
3.
Remove the timing belt from the mechanism.
4.
Follow the instructions on removing the carnage, as described in Section 3.2.5.4, except for step 5.
4.
Remove the platen gap sensor.
5.
Remove the 4 CBS(C) (M3 X 10) screws that secure the left frame to the base frame. Remove the
left frame from the base frame.
